Image of Crock Pot Picante Chicken
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:240 mins
Total Time:250 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 2 cups picante sauce (medium or mild, based on preference)
  • 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ro (optional, for garnish)
  • 0 as desired cooked rice or tortillas (for serving)

Directions

Step 1

Place the chicken breasts in the bottom of the crock pot, arranging them in a single layer if possible.

Step 2

In a medium-sized bowl, whisk together the picante sauce, taco seasoning, garlic powder, onion powder, and lime juice until well combined.

Step 3

Pour the sauce mixture evenly over the chicken, making sure the chicken is fully coated.

Step 4

Cover the crock pot with the lid and cook on low for 6 hours or on high for 4 hours, or until the chicken is tender and cooked through (internal temperature should reach 165°F/74°C).

Step 5

Once cooked, use two forks to shred the chicken directly in the crock pot, mixing it with the sauce.

Step 6

Taste and adjust seasoning if necessary (e.g., adding more lime juice or salt).

Step 7

Serve the picante chicken hot over cooked rice or wrapped in tortillas for tacos. Garnish with fresh cilantro if desired.
